What we do:

The Sr. Engineer, Control Law (CLAWS) & Handling Qualities Engineer supports air vehicle design, simulation, component test, and flight test activities through flight dynamics analysis, control law assessment, and handling qualities evaluation. This role executes CLAWS model development, simulation integration, and handling qualities assessment throughout development stages as part of the Flight Sciences team. The engineer collaborates regularly with the other groups in Supernal.

What you can do:
  • Control Laws Development & Analysis
    • Review and assess flight control law behavior, control modes, gain schedules, and closed loop aircraft response
    • Use flight dynamics models and simulation results to evaluate stability, controllability, handling qualities, and aircraft response characteristics
    • Support analysis of stability augmentation, attitude hold, envelope protection, mode transition, and selected failure mode behavior
    • Document technical findings, risks, assumptions, and recommendations for design reviews and technical discussions
  • Handling Qualities Evaluation
    • Support handling qualities evaluations using simulation results, pilot feedback, flight dynamics analysis, and applicable industry guidance
    • Assist in defining evaluation maneuvers, simulation cases, assessment criteria, and data review methods
    • Support pilot in the loop simulation activities to assess vehicle response, workload, controllability, and pilot vehicle interaction
    • Provide technical input to aircraft level design decisions influenced by handling qualities or pilot vehicle interaction
  • Simulation, Verification and Test Support
    • Support the development, maintenance, and use of flight simulation environments for CLAWS and handling qualities evaluations
    • Review simulation model assumptions, control law integration, interfaces, and model fidelity for aircraft response assessment
    • Support requirement verification activities using analysis, simulation, ground test data, and flight test data
    • Assist with test planning, preflight simulation, and post test data review related to control law and handling qualities evaluations
  • Cross‑Functional Collaboration
    • Work with other groups in Supernal to support integrated aircraft level technical reviews
    • Support multidisciplinary trade studies where control law behavior, vehicle dynamics, or handling qualities affect aircraft design decisions
    • Perform additional duties as assigned in support of Flight Sciences and aircraft development activities
